Haunted Words
Like shards of broken glass
Your words pierce through me
Like sharp pieces of metal
Under my skin they bury
Like a double-edged sword
Your words cut me into two
Like taunting wicked chimes
They taught me to hate you
Kept in powerful restraint,
I could’ve almost forgotten
But as a seed bears a fruit,
From the silence they awaken
They now speak from inside
Like strong fermented pain
Released, they all resurface
To haunt me once again.
